           7.1.2 – Environmental Consciousness and Sustainability/Alternate Energy initiatives such as:

                       Percentage of power requirement of the University met by the renewable energy sources
                o 18.19 percentage of power requirement of the University is met by solar
                 energy. o Harvest and conservation of rain water in on campus pond. o No
              Plastic initiatives. o Ecofriendly disposal of solid waste, biomedical and e
                 waste. o Advocating and exercising judicious use of electricity. A4 size
               display cards about energy saving idea were displayed at various places in
             CHARUSAT campus. o Usage of power saving devices like LEDs. o Ongoing research
             projects focusing on wastewater treatment and industrial effluents, economical
                  reuse of food waste, plastic degradation etc. o Optimized use of water
               collected from air conditioner exhaust. o A faculty member is recognized as
             Environmental Expert in District Environmental Appraisal Committee, Palghar. o
               Environment Awareness Programs by students in surrounding villages. o Tree
             plantation drive. o Occupancy (Motion) sensors have has been installed some of
                                the rest rooms for testing and approval purpose.
